묻고답하기

셀렉트2개를 제어하는것인데...불필요한 부분을 알려주세요...수정해서 사용하는것이라서요.

더불어 소스설명좀 부탁드립니다.

<select name="s_part1" onChange="redirect(this.options.selectedIndex)">
<option selected>--분류1--</option>
<option value="1">컴퓨터</option>
<option value="2">음반</option>
</select>
<select name="s_part2">
<option selected>--분류2--</option>
</select>

<script>
<!--
var groups = document.form1.s_part1.options.length
var group = new Array(groups)

for (i=0; i<groups; i++)
group[i]=new Array()

<!--배열시작//-->
group[0][0] = new Option("--분류2--","")
                                                
<!--1 선택시//-->
group[1][0]=new Option("cpu","cpu")
group[1][1]=new Option("메모리","ram")
group[1][2]=new Option("하드디스크","hdd")
<!--2 선택시//-->
group[2][0]=new Option("클래식","classic")
group[2][1]=new Option("재즈","jazz")

var temp=document.form1.s_part2


-----------------------------이 부분부터 이해가..=_=----------------------------
function redirect(x)
{
for(m=temp.options.length-1;m>0;m--)
temp.options[m]=null
for(i=0;i<group[x].length;i++)
{
temp.options[i]=new Option(group[x][i].text,group[x][i].value)
}
temp.options[0].selected=true
}
//-->
</script>
글쓴이 제목 최종 글
XE 공지 글 쓰기,삭제 운영방식 변경 공지 [16] 2019.03.05 by 남기남
이창현 php와 c [2] 2007.08.10
w:)style 테이블 ''폭''지정 관련 [3] 2007.08.10
작은또치 리눅스 서버 문의 합니다.  
Outsider-Yun 아파치 서버 httpd.conf 에 php설정중.....  
쓰리포인터 일반 html파일에 헤더와 푸터파일을 삽입해서 쓸 수 없나요? [2] 2007.08.10
박경국 중요.... [4] 2007.08.10
바코드™ *.ttf 폰트 파일로는 홈페이지에서 글꼴을 적용시킬 수 없나요? [1] 2007.08.10
권윤호 풀스크린에서 창닫기 소스좀 부탁드려요 [1] 2007.08.10
Connect! 좀 바보같은질문인데용.............. [4] 2007.08.10
박성민 mysql 에 대한 질문이요~ [1] 2007.08.10
홍세웅 게시판은 뭘로 만들어요? [3] 2007.08.10
이인종 몇초 지난후 페이지 자동이동하는 소스가..?? [3] 2007.08.10
사랑하나 select box에 관한 질문입니다. [1] 2007.08.10
김문선 저기욤.. 아시는 분은 꼭 좀 도와주세욤..-ㅁ-  
궁극절세미남 인클루드 질문 입니다. 도와주세염 ㅜ,ㅜ [1] 2007.08.10
이동성 저두 PHP include 질문입니다. 도와주세요 [2] 2007.08.10
권윤호 풀스크린 사용시 최소화버튼 소스 아시는분요 [2] 2007.08.10
조정은 아이프레임이 안되는데 좀 도와주세요.. [2] 2007.08.10
김소영 이미지맵?? [2] 2007.08.10
네스비 <!-- //--> 이게 왜 안먹히나여? 아시는분 가르쳐주세여..... [2] 2007.08.10